About this app

• Register for or log into your online account
• Use fingerprint recognition to log in quickly and securely
• Switch easily between your accounts or properties
• Check your account balance, payment and tariff details
• View your bills and payments history
• Receive notification alerts and reminders
• Make payments in an instant
• Submit your meter readings
• View messages and documents we’ve sent
• Renew or change your tariff
• Share your unique link to refer a friend
• Get help fast – check our FAQs, or send us a message

Energy Hub (for smart meters)
• See how much energy you’ve used and what it costs
• Get an energy breakdown on things like heating and cooking
• Get personalised tips to help you save energy and money

Pay As You Go (for smart meters)
• Check your balance and top up your meter
• Set auto top-ups or get low-balance alerts
• View your top-up history

Do you have a traditional prepayment meter? Sorry, the app won’t work for meters that don't allow online top-ups – but you can log in or sign up to MyAccount to manage other aspects of your account online.
